The 168th Hartford Fair opened Sunday with the market-poultry weigh-in at 7 a.m., followed by the dressage horse grading at 8 a.m. and a church service at 8:30 a.m.
And from then on, the focus of Day One of “The Biggest Little Fair in the World” was one event after another involving children and youth who spent months working with and grooming farm animals for show. In between events, the exhibitors who moved into the fairgrounds just outside the Village of Hartford with their animals on Saturday, spent time hanging out in the barns with their animals and their friends. The fair in northwest Licking County runs through 10 p.m. on Saturday, Aug. 15…
